Climate & Weather
Mount Vision has a cool climate with an average annual temperature of 45°F. Winters average 21°F in January while summers reach 67°F in July. The area gets 246 sunny days per year. Annual precipitation totals 44.8 inches, including 83.0 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 36.
Mount Vision has a population of 135 with a density of 89 people per square mile, spread across 1.5 square miles. The median age is 64.2 years, 65% older than the national median of 38.9. The gender split is 75.6% female and 24.4% male. The city is predominantly White (90.4%), with 2.2% Black. English is the primary language spoken at home by 100% of residents. 87.0% of the population are veterans, above the national rate of 6.0%. 26.4% of residents have a disability (above the 13.0% national average). 92.7% have health insurance coverage.

Zillow estimates the typical home value at $375,218. Monthly rent averages $771 (34% below the national average of $1,163). Fair market rent ranges from $1,315 for a one-bedroom to $1,579 for a two-bedroom apartment. 24.1% of housing units are owner-occupied (below the 65.4% national rate). There are 102 total housing units in the city. The median year a home was built is 1940. The average annual property tax is $7,079 (higher than the $3,500 national average). 14.2% of renters spend 30% or more of their income on housing.

In Mount Vision, 32.6% of adults are obese, above the national rate of 32.1%. 8.9% have diabetes. Heart disease affects 4.9% of residents, below the national average. 28.8% have high blood pressure. 13.6% are current smokers. 18.1% report binge drinking. 24.4% are physically inactive. 22.0% report depression. 18.2% experience frequent mental distress. 6.5% of residents lack health insurance (below the 8.6% national rate). The primary care physician ratio is 1:727. The dentist ratio is 1:2,246. 49.3% of residents have access to exercise opportunities. The food environment index is 7.7 out of 10.
